What Not To Miss While Driving Monterey to Big Sur

What Not To Miss While Driving Monterey to Big Sur

The drive from Monterey to Big Sur is a breathtaking journey that spans approximately 30 miles along California’s scenic Highway 1. This iconic coastal route, renowned for its dramatic ocean views, rugged cliffs, and serene nature, offers one of the most beautiful drives in the United States. Despite the relatively short distance, the trip is packed with opportunities to stop and explore, making it a memorable adventure rather than just a commute.

Seven years ago I bought my first van for $3500, which didn't last too long. A transmission here, a few electrical issues there, and the costs of repairing the van kept adding up, quickly, putting a damper on my nomadic van life dreams. That's what I get for buying a 16-year-old van with over 100k miles on it, but I was also broke at the time. While the 1998 Dodge Ram 2500 with the Tiara conversion got the job done, I wish I had known a few things before I committed to life on the road and pursuing the idealized van life craze.
